icon Registered gift deed property

My parental aunt ( spinster) gifted me a residential property in mumbai in 2016( registered gift deed).One of my sister was unhappy, n hence she influenced my aunt to file case against me for fraud

1 Response(s)

9 months ago


A. Dear client,
The gift deed can certainly be questioned in the court of law by filling a suit for such declaration. However, it will be challenged only if you are able to establish that the execution of the deed was not as per the wish of the donor or was executed under misrepresentation or fraud.

icon Road accident - left side of a service road

We are on the left side of a service road which is the correct way and a scooty which was in the speed of 40-60 came opposite in our way and we had a crash ! Now he is at the hospital with a better co

1 Response(s)

9 months ago


A. Dear client,
Section 279 IPC deals with rash and negligent driving punishable with imprisonment upto 6 months or fine up to Rs 1000 or both

2) it is also punishable under section 336 , 337, 338 of IPC which provide that if person drives rashly endangering life or personal liberty of others . under section 338 IPC punishable with imprisonment of up to 2 years or with fine or both

3) if the victim dies police will file case under section 304A if death arise on account of rash and negligent act
